The State of Nebraska Department of Health and Human Services is seeking a highly organized individual with keen attention to detail to join their team as the Medicaid and Long-Term Care (MLTC) Resource Developer. The MLTC Resource Developer works with several programs within DHHS including Medicaid Long Term Care Social Services Aged and Disabled and Aged and Disabled Waiver program.
The DHHS Resource Developer under general supervision performs a variety of tasks to include performing various contract monitoring activities and resource development activities; researching gathering and maintaining information on community placement resources; monitoring provider contracts reviewing provider billing documents evaluating provider services performing on-site audits sharing findings of investigations and providing recommendations concerning service improvement contract revision and/or termination; conducting licensing and home studies; developing related community resources and monitoring provider services such as transportation support services skills training and other home based services; and approving service providers to ensure compliance with minimum standards and evaluating provider services programs and staff to determine appropriateness of client payments and ensure delivery of contract services.

As the MLTC Resource Developer you will:
Enroll independent providers to assist customers with services needed such as transportation respite services chore services and basic household tasks.
Monitor provider contracts.
Review provider billing documents.
Evaluate provider services.
Facilitate complaint resolution.
Perform on-site audits.
Provide recommendations concerning service improvement contract revision and/or termination.
Train and monitor contracted providers for various home and community-based programs.
Do on-site assessments.
Travel is required with overnight travel on rare occasions.

Knowledge Skills and Abilities:
Knowledge of: the principles and practices of social work; federal and State laws regulations and guidelines concerning services delivery; the principles of individual and group behavior; the techniques of counseling; community and service organizations.
Skill in: interviewing to collect and elicit essential information; communicating to receive and relay information; listening to and understanding information received; using a keyboard.
Ability to: learn and apply the methods and procedures of human services resource development; learn and apply agency policies procedures programs and philosophy; protect confidential information; interact with community leaders; apply problem solving techniques to a variety of different circumstances; assess customer needs to provide proper services and financial assistance; manage multiple files and records; collect and maintain data and analyze for trends; prepare written case histories and reports.
